comparemela.com

Top Locations Tagged with Family Mart Dubuque Ia

Family Mart Dubuque Ia in United States - 52002/Convenience-shop near Dubuque

1). Family Mart & Deli, Asbury, IA

vimarsana © 2020. All Rights Reserved.